Output e255ba778161e21691490be652dae75d9349e8ddb244fb50c0738e71c7495551: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d61dde06f18ba95fdff9a55366df427f97201be OP_EQUAL
address
A9hdcYUziVgfJH96TP7HkLRhcuwSa8D3uC
transaction
e255ba778161e21691490be652dae75d9349e8ddb244fb50c0738e71c7495551